A side project from established metal bands in the US state of Florida, BLOODMESSIAH have unleashed carnage with their latest release, "Denounce Your God". Side projects are born for a variety of reasons. Usually to fulfill creative needs, a need not being met in other projects. Mike and Ronn are members of established Florida metal act CATALYSIS, with the former holding down vocal duties and the latter given responsibility for musical instruments. Just judging by the title and artwork, this one is definitely not going to be one for the faint of heart or those with strong religious views. You've been warned.
The album promises "classic heavy riffs, thunderous drums, ripping solos, and evil incarnate vocals". I can definitely see evidence of those evil vocals. Especially in "Denounce Your God". Mike continuously varies the attack from deep and guttural, to high pitched and tortured agony. The solo in this song truly is a work of art too! Dissonant, haunting, aesthetic, soaring elegantly above the chaos and fury held down by the rhythm section. That definitely got a few rewinds and replays! I would say this is closer to the melodic death metal end of this spectrum. Songs such as "Escape The Flesh" are just straight up brutal. I can definitely see shades of DEICIDE in this song, alongside some more modern core style breakdowns. "Spread The Holy Ashes" also varies the musical attack, from tasty rhythmic sections, ferocious blast beats, and more delightful guitar solos that the Hoffman brothers would be proud of. If you're looking for speed and intensity, look no further than "The Gates Will Burn" especially with those glorious blast beats giving the drum skins a good ol' workout. If you needed more evidence of the superhuman guitar skills on display in this album, check out "We Are The Watchers". Just take my word for it. Check it out. You won't be disappointed.
Production wise, honestly I can't fault it! They have that old school death metal feel down to a tee whilst bringing in modern elements and production techniques. Everything sounds bright and sharp, which allows you to truly appreciate and feel that intensity. The duo have clearly proven themselves as capable musicians here. I do wonder where they go next from here. Will this turn into a live band, or will it be confined to the studio as a passion project? As impressive as they are musically, I do wonder if BLOODMESSIAH need to experiment more with their sound and truly find their place in what is an overly stacked old school death metal market. Also, I'm not particularly religious, but I do also think the anti-Christianity message is a little cliché and over used now. It's lost it shock value now and isn't as edgy as it would have been in the early 90s. With that being said, this really is a solid old school death album which pays homage to the classics of the genre.

"Denounce Your God" Track-listing:
1. The Gates Will Burn
2. Betrayed By The Light
3. Denounce Your God
4. Spread The Holy Ashes
5. Escape The Flesh
6. We Are The Watchers
7. Delusion Of Christ
8. Demon Seed
Bloodmessiah Lineup:
Mike - Vocals
Ronnie - Instruments
